George H. Morgan papers, 1898-1944.

Scrapbook (1898-1930), correspondence (1899, 1915-1930, 1944), telegrams (1929-1930), newspaper clippings (1898-1899, 1939-1941), maps, certificates (1927), and printed matter related to the military career of a Minneapolis man who graduated from West Point Military Academy (1880); was a military instructor at the University of Minnesota; graduated from the University of Minnesota law school (1894); participated in the campaign against the Apache Indians (1882), the Spanish-American War (1898), and the Philippine Insurrection (1899-1902); and was responsible for the arrest of former Mexican president Victoriano Huerta for conspiracy to overthrow the Mexican government (1915).

0.25 cu. ft. (1 box and 1 oversize folder, unboxed).
